What makes aerogel a good insulator?

Why is Aerogel a Good Thermal Insulator? Air in microscopic pores make up the remaining 97\% of aerogel’s volume. This air has very little room to move, inhibiting both convection and gas-phase conduction. These characteristics make aerogel the world’s lowest density solid and most effective thermal insulator.

Can you breathe through aerogel?

Most of the particulate released during aerogel handling was respirable. This means the particles can be inhaled deep into the lungs. Many participants who handled aerogel insulation reported upper respiratory tract irritation, or very dry or chapped skin.

What are three properties that make aerogel unique?

Special Properties of Aerogels

  • Lowest density solid (0.0011 g cm-3)
  • Lowest optical index of refraction (1.002)
  • Lowest thermal conductivity (0.016 W m-1 K-1)
  • Lowest speed of sound through a material (70 m s-1)
  • Lowest dielectric constant from 3-40 GHz (1.008)

How do the properties of the aerogel relate to its function?

Aerogels are solids with high porosity (<100 nm) and hence possess extremely low density (∼0.003 g/cm3) and very low conductivity (∼10 mW/mK). It can be concluded that aerogels have great potential in a wide range of applications as energy efficient insulation, windows, acoustics, and so forth.

Is aerogel insulation breathable?

Aerogel GT is a breathable insulation board 10mm thick that utilizes air-filled pores to achieve up to a 60\% reduction in heat loss. The clever board can be used in window reveals and to combat thermal bridging in a range of applications, including roof spaces, stairwells and under floors.

What is aerogel insulation?

Aerogel is a flexible blanket insulation that can reduce energy loss whilst conserving interior space in residential and commercial building applications. Aerogel has the highest insulation value of any known material with the lowest thermal conductivity value of any solid (0.015W/mK).
